    Implementation of Problem Based Learning Model on Function Transformation Material to Improve Student Learning Outcomes

    This research is a Classroom Action Research (CAR) aimed at improving students’ learning outcomes on the topic of function transformation through the implementation of the Problem Based Learning (PBL) model in Grade XII of MA Islamiyah Syafi’iyah during the 2024/2025 academic year. The research subjects consisted of 19 students. The study was conducted in two cycles, each consisting of four stages: planning, implementation, observation, and reflection. The data collection instruments included learning achievement tests and observation sheets for both student and teacher activities. The success indicator of this study was determined if at least 75% of the students achieved the Minimum Mastery Criterion (KKM) of 75, and there was an improvement in the average learning outcome in each cycle. The results showed that students’ learning outcomes improved after the implementation of the PBL model. In Cycle I, the percentage of students who achieved mastery was 52.63% with an average score of 72.11. After the improvements made in Cycle II, the mastery percentage increased to 84.21% with an average score of 79.32. These findings indicate that the Problem Based Learning model can effectively enhance students’ learning outcomes on the topic of function transformation. In conclusion, the Problem Based Learning (PBL) model is effective in improving students’ mathematics learning outcomes, particularly in function transformation material, as it encourages student activeness, develops critical thinking skills, and facilitates conceptual understanding through contextual problem-solving activities

    Problematika Evaluasi dalam Pembelajaran BIPA Tingkat Madya: Studi Kualitatif di Universitas Walailak, Thailand

    Evaluation plays a crucial role in Indonesian as a Foreign Language (BIPA) learning, particularly at the intermediate level, which represents a transitional stage from basic language acquisition toward pragmatic, cultural, and academic language competence. This qualitative study aims to identify and analyze evaluation issues based on teaching materials and learning materials for intermediate-level BIPA at Walailak University, Thailand. The research method used a case study approach with data collection techniques through participatory observation, in-depth interviews with three BIPA teachers, document analysis (syllabus, lesson plans, evaluation sheets, and teaching materials), and focus group discussions with 15 intermediate level students. The findings reveal four main problems: (1) the gap between teaching materials and evaluation instruments; (2) the dominance of product-based summative evaluation over process-based evaluation; (3) challenges in evaluating pragmatic and cultural competencies; and (4) limitations in contextualizing evaluation materials to the Thai reality. These problems stem from the limited availability of teaching materials, the administrative burden on teachers, and the need for more specific assessment training for the Thai context. This study recommends the development of a continuous assessment model integrated with teaching materials based on the local Thai context, as well as assessment literacy training for BIPA teachers

    Pengembangan Soal pada Kitab Balaghah Ma'ani Berbasis Pendekatan Open Ended malalui Media Quiz Whizzer di Pondok Pesantren

    This study aims to develop questions from the Balaghah Ma’ani book using the Open-Ended approach with Quiz Whizzer media and to test their effectiveness in improving students’ creative thinking skills. The research method uses Research and Development (R&D) with the ADDIE model (Analysis, Design, Development, Implementation, Evaluation). The research subjects were 35 students in class IX at the Nurussalam Sidogede Modern Islamic Boarding School in Palembang. The research instruments included expert validation sheets, student response questionnaires, and pre- and posttests. Data were analyzed using descriptive and inferential statistics through the Shapiro-Wilk normality test, Levene’s homogeneity test, and the Paired Sample t-test. The results showed that the questions developed were valid and suitable for use, as validated by material and media experts. Statistical testing showed a significant increase in students’ scores after using Quiz Whizzer media, with an average pretest score of 52.14 and a posttest score of 87.43. The paired t-test yielded a p-value of 0.000 (p 0.05), indicating a significant difference in learning outcomes before and after media use. Therefore, open-ended questions using the Quiz Whizzer media have been proven effective in improving students’ creative thinking skills in learning Islamic sciences

    Kesiapan Kerangka Hukum Indonesia dalam Menghadapi Ekonomi Digital: Tantangan Administrasi Negara untuk Mengatur, Memungut, dan Mengawasi Pajak Digital

    This study examines the readiness of Indonesia’s legal framework in responding to the rapid growth of the digital economy, which presents new challenges for public administration, particularly in the regulation, collection, and supervision of digital taxation. The shift from conventional to digital transaction patterns has compelled the government to update its regulatory instruments, including the implementation of Value Added Tax on Trade Through Electronic Systems (PPN PMSE) and the alignment with international standards such as OECD Pillar One and Pillar Two. A normative-juridical analysis is employed to assess the coherence between existing regulations and the requirements of effective digital tax governance. The findings indicate that despite notable regulatory progress, several obstacles remain, including normative ambiguities, overlapping policies, and limited institutional capacity to monitor cross-jurisdictional digital transactions. These issues underscore the need to strengthen legal harmonization, modernize tax administration, and enhance international cooperation in order to establish a digital taxation system that is adaptive, transparent, and capable of supporting fiscal sustainability in the digital economy era
